COMPANY BACKGROUND

NDEI has provided nondestructive testing services for 30+ years throughout the US for multiple industries including Chemicals, Utilities, Consumer Goods, Pulp and Paper, Construction, Fabrication, Engineering and Automotive.

GENERAL SUMMARY

The NDT field assistant trainee(s) or Laborer will support our Lead NDT Technicians while gaining experience, training, and knowledge about the NDT industry. You will learn and assist in performing calibrations, nondestructive tests, and evaluations for acceptance or rejection criteria determinations based on the method of NDT test(s) utilized.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

  • Assist with loading/unloading, setting up and breakdown of NDT testing equipment and supplies.
  • Assist in the calibration of NDT equipment.
  • Assist as the Ground attendant when a lead technician is above 6ft or on a ladder or aerial lift.
  • Assist in the conducting of tests to ensure quality and/or detect discontinuities (defects) using NDT methods of inspection.
  • Assist with documenting results of NDT test method(s) and/or visual inspection.
  • Assist with the retrieval and upkeep of current industry codes, regulations, standards, specifications, and recommended practice documents.
  • Assist and/or perform routine preventive maintenance and checks of NDT testing equipment, tools, and PPE.
  • Print and organize technician manuals, jobsite forms or safety documents as needed.
  • Assist in performing other job-related tasks.
  • Learn and abide by all company, OSHA and our customers policies and procedures.
